  • Data Subject Rights
    • As a data subject, you have the following rights arising from legal regulations, which you can exercise at any time. These include:
      • the right to access personal data, under which you have the right to obtain from the controller confirmation as to whether or not personal data concerning you are being processed. The controller is obliged to provide you with this information without undue delay. The content of the information is determined by Article 15 of the GDPR regulation. The controller has the right to request a reasonable fee for providing the information, not exceeding the costs necessary for providing the information;
      • the right to rectification or erasure of personal data, or restriction of processing, under which you have the right to have inaccurate or incorrect personal data corrected. If your personal data is no longer necessary for the purposes for which it was collected, or if it is being processed unlawfully, you have the right to request its erasure. If you do not wish to request the erasure of personal data but only to temporarily restrict its processing, you may request restriction of processing;
      • the right to request an explanation if you suspect that the processing of personal data by the controller is in violation of legal regulations;
      • the right to lodge a complaint with the Office for Personal Data Protection in case of doubts about compliance with obligations related to personal data processing;
      • the right to data portability, i.e., the right to receive the personal data concerning you, which you have provided to the controller, in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format, see Article 20 of the GDPR for details;
      • the right to object to the processing of personal data, which are processed for the performance of a task carried out in the public interest or in the exercise of official authority, or for the purposes of protecting the legitimate interests of the controller. The controller will cease processing without undue delay unless it demonstrates compelling legitimate grounds for the processing which override your interests, rights, and freedoms;
      • the right to withdraw consent to personal data processing at any time, if you have given the controller consent to process personal data.
  • Cookies
    • Cookies are small text files that a website sends to your browser. They allow the website to record information about your visit, such as your preferred language, making your next visit easier and more pleasant. Cookies are important because without them, browsing the internet would be much more difficult. Cookies enable better use of our website and adapt its content to your needs; almost every website in the world uses them. Cookies are useful because they enhance the user-friendliness of frequently visited websites.
    • The controller may use the following types of cookies on the website:
      • Session (i.e., temporary) cookies allow us to link your individual activities during your browsing of these websites. These files are activated when you open your browser window and deactivated when you close it. Session cookies are temporary, and all such files are deleted after you close your browser.
      • Persistent cookies help us identify your computer when you revisit our website. Another advantage of persistent cookies is that they allow us to tailor our website to your needs.
      • In accordance with Section 89, Paragraph 3 of Act No. 127/2005 Coll., on Electronic Communications, as amended, we hereby inform you that our website uses cookies for its operation, meaning we process your cookies, including persistent ones.
      • Web browsers typically include cookie management. In your browser settings, you can likely manually delete, block, or completely disable the use of individual cookies. For more information, consult your web browser's help section. If you do not allow the use of cookies, some features and pages may not function as intended.
